New Article in Journal of Smart and Sustainable Built Environment

Predictive simulation of construction site noise emissions from heavy equipment

We are please to announce the publication of a new article from the Chair of Construction Engineering and Management in the Journal of Sustainable and Smart Building Environments (2024). The paper titled “Predictive simulation of construction site noise emissions from heavy equipment” is a result of the collaborative work of our doctoral candidate Nasim Babazadeh with Prof. Teizer (DTU Denmark) co-authored by Prof. Melzner and Prof. Bargstädt. This paper presents a BIM-based, noise-mapping method that creates noise maps by exporting the noise source data from BIM models with primarily focuses on inner cities and urban areas construction projects. It aims to show how the BIM method  can enhance the construction noise prediction process during construction as well as the advantages of employing noise mapping methods in this regard. The framework was validated using real-time monitored noise data recorded by sensors.
